Friday, June 18, 2010

Did Her Face Crack??

What's this I see?  Kristen Stewart actually....SMILING?  AND looking happy?  Albeit dressed like the bow of a Christmas present, but she looks happy nonetheless.  She's so socially awkward I'm surprised to see her actually looking like this...I had to do a double take.

